The cheapest way to get from Cabuyao to Pandi is to bus which costs ₱220 - ₱320 and takes 4h 3m.
The fastest way to get from Cabuyao to Pandi is to drive which takes 1h 6m and costs ₱550 - ₱850.
No, there is no direct bus from Cabuyao to Pandi. However, there are services departing from Cabuyao and arriving at Santa Maria Bypass Rd, Santa Maria, Manila via Epifanio de los Santos Av, Quezon City, Manila.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 4h 3m.
The distance between Cabuyao and Pandi is 75 km. The road distance is 76.4 km.
The best way to get from Cabuyao to Pandi without a car is to train which takes 2h 39m and costs ₱500 - ₱700.
It takes approximately 2h 39m to get from Cabuyao to Pandi, including transfers.
Cabuyao to Pandi bus services, operated by Jam, depart from Cabuyao station.
The best way to get from Cabuyao to Pandi is to train which takes 2h 39m and costs ₱500 - ₱700. Alternatively, you can bus via Manila, which costs ₱220 - ₱320 and takes 3h 56m.
Cabuyao to Pandi bus services, operated by Jam, arrive at Manila Cubao Jam Liner station.
Yes, the driving distance between Cabuyao to Pandi is 76 km. It takes approximately 1h 6m to drive from Cabuyao to Pandi.

Philippine National Railways operates a train from Cabuyao to España once daily. Tickets cost ₱30–55 and the journey takes 2h 10m.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Cabuyao Centro Mall to Santa Maria Bypass Rd, Santa Maria, Manila via Buendia Bus Terminal, Gil Puyat Station, Balintawak Station, and Balintawak LRT 1, Epifanio de los Santos Ave, Quezon City, Manila in around 3h 56m.
